p {
	font-family: Arial, Helvetica, sans-serif;
	font-size: 75%; 	line-height: 1.5em; 	font-weight: normal; 	color: #ffffff;  }

.smalltext {font-size: 65%; color:#000000; font-weight: normal;}
.pink:first-line {color: #ad487e; font-weight: bold; font-family: Trebuchet, Verdana, Arial, Helvetica, sans-serif;
	font-size: 100%; 	line-height: 1.5em; }
.smallblack {font-size: 65%; color:#000000; font-weight: bold;}

ul {margin-left:0px;}
li {	
font-family: Arial, Helvetica, sans-serif;
	font-size: 70%;
	font-weight: bold;
	background:    url(file:///C|/colin%20jessey/images/bullet.gif) no-repeat;
	LIST-STYLE-POSITION: outside;
	COLOR: #188282;
	line-height: 1.7em;
	LIST-STYLE-TYPE: none;
	border-bottom: none;
	align: top;
margin-left:0px; 
margin-right:0px; padding-left:1em; padding-right:0; padding-top:0; padding-bottom:0 
}


	
#menu{
	position:absolute; 	width:754x; height:80px;	z-index:1; 	left: 0px; 	margin-right: -15px; 	top: 71px; overflow: hidden; }
	
#menu2{
	position:absolute; 	width:754x; height:auto;		left: 0px; 	margin-right: -15px; 	top: 0px; overflow: hidden; }
	
#main{
	position:absolute; 	width:754px; 	height:636px; 	z-index:2; 	left: 0px; 	margin-right: -15px; 	top: 1px; 	background: url(/bkg_home.jpg) no-repeat;
	 	overflow: hidden;	visibility: visible; 	background-image:    url(bkg_home.jpg); }

#mainwhoweare{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_whoweare.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_whoweare.jpg);
	background-color: #0C3B8B;
}

#mainservices{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_services.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_services.jpg);
	background-color: #0C3B8B;
}

#mainvacancies{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_vacancies.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_vacancies.jpg);
	background-color: #0C3B8B;
}

#maingeneral{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_general.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_general.jpg);
	background-color: #0C3B8B;
}

#maingeneral2{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_general2.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_general2.jpg);
	background-color: #0C3B8B;
}
		
#mainpolicies{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_policies.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_policies.jpg);
	background-color: #0C3B8B;
}

#mainlinks{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_links.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_links.jpg);
	background-color: #0C3B8B;
}
		
#mainregistration{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_registration.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_registration.jpg);
	background-color: #0C3B8B;
}

	


body {
      background:#ffffff;
	margin-top: 10;	scrolling: no;
	scrollbar-3dlight-color:#cccccc;   scrollbar-arrow-color:#cccccc;   scrollbar-arrow-size:20px;  scrollbar-base-color:#cccccc;
  scrollbar-darkshadow-color:#cccccc;   scrollbar-face-color:#cccccc;   scrollbar-highlight-color:#ffffff;  scrollbar-shadow-color:#ffffff;
  margin-right: -15px; right: 15px;
}



a {	font-family: Arial, Helvetica, sans-serif; 	font-weight: bold; 	text-decoration: none; 	color: #66ffff; }
a:hover {		font-weight: bold; 	text-decoration: underline; }

#maintable {

	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 50%;
	margin-left: -377px;
	top: 10px;
	visibility: visible;
	
}

#menu{
	position:absolute;
	width:754px;
	z-index:4;
	top: 0px;
	visibility: visible;
	left: 0px;


}



.table {
	background-color: #f9f8f6;
	background-image:  url(file:///C|/vivapress/bkg_home2.jpg);
	background-repeat: no-repeat;
	width:650px; height:717px;  
}

#mainseaside{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_seaside.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_seaside.jpg);
	background-color: #0C3B8B;
}

#mainseasideno{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_seaside_nolinks.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_seaside_nolinks.jpg);
	background-color: #0C3B8B;
}

#mainpark{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_park.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_park.jpg);
	background-color: #0C3B8B;
}

#mainparkno{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_park_nolinks.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_park_nolinks.jpg);
	background-color: #0C3B8B;
}

#maincycling{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_cycling.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_cycling.jpg);
	background-color: #0C3B8B;
}

#maincyclingno{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_cycling_nolinks.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_cycling_nolinks.jpg);
	background-color: #0C3B8B;
}

#mainbasketball{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_basketball.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_basketball.jpg);
	background-color: #0C3B8B;
}

#mainbasketballno{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_basketball_nolinks.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_basketball_nolinks.jpg);
	background-color: #0C3B8B;
}

#mainbasketball2{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_basketball2.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_basketball2.jpg);
	background-color: #0C3B8B;
}

#mainbasketball2no{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_basketball2_nolinks.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_basketball2_nolinks.jpg);
	background-color: #0C3B8B;
}

#mainvolleyball{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_volleyball.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_volleyball.jpg);
	background-color: #0C3B8B;
}

#mainvolleyballno{
	position:absolute;
	width:754px;
	height:636px;
	z-index:2;
	left: 0px;
	margin-right: -15px;
	top: 1px;
	background: url(/bkg_volleyball_nolinks.jpg) no-repeat;
	overflow: hidden;
	visibility: visible;
	background-image:    url(bkg_volleyball_nolinks.jpg);
	background-color: #0C3B8B;
}

.style1 {color: #FFFFFF}
.style7 {color: #FFFFFF; font-family: Arial, Helvetica, sans-serif; font-size: 11px; }
